Andrade, Maureen Snow – New Directions for Higher Education, 2016
This chapter describes organizational structures and processes at the institutional and project levels for the development and support of distance learning initiatives. It addresses environmental and stakeholder issues and explores principles and strategies of effective leadership for change creation and management.

Fineman, Stephen; Hamblin, Anthony C. – Studies in Higher Education, 1978
An educational experiment in teaching organizational behavior to undergraduates in England is reported, with focus on the value and limitations of a systematic form of discussion-group learning based upon a framework outlined by Fawcett Hill. (LBH)

Moxley, Linda S. – 1978
A philosophy of higher education which incorporates organizational principles is presented. The topics addressed include: educational aims and priorities, the external and internal environments, organizational and student development, teaching techniques and curriculum, academic freedom, and governance.
